5e957233ebde23fb92cf018306b0972aadae9a716fad52616c3b4bfe415ac2b6

1590116 (241239 blocks ago)

⏴ Block 1590115 (d319caf2…154) | Block 1590117 ⏵ | Latest block ⏭

Metadata

22/05/2024, 03:54 UTC (335d 1:19:29 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details